Trend Report: White Dresses


The saying might be “don’t wear white after Labour day”, but that rule has been flouted with hordes of white dresses making their way onto the catwalk this season.From minimal off-duty day dresses to gorgeous evening pieces in a mix of cool white, cream and ivory shades, textured fabrics and lengths, this trend has something to suit everyone.

 

Who’s Wearing Them?
It’s awards season, and neutrals have already made a splash on the red carpets, with many celebs opting for it – most notably, Angelina Jolie’s asymmetrical satin gown with a stylish pop of red at the collar by Atelier Versace at the Golden Globes, and Lea Michele’s fringed and beaded Marchesa number at the People’s Choice awards. With the Oscars coming up later this month, we’re sure to see many more A-listers channelling their inner bride and opting for pale shades.

Get The Look!



Firstly, a couple of tips on wearing neutrals: If you’ve got a warm skin tone – tanned or olive – white will enhance your complexion and make you look fabulous, but those of us with paler skin will look washed out and should stick to off-whites, creams and ivory shades.

  1. To inject a ladylike aesthetic into your professional wardrobe, opt for something simple and sophisticated, like this white country dress from Max Mara. Compliment the waist belt with low-heeled black pumps for a sophisticated city look, and smarten it up a bit with a black tuxedo jacket for meetings.
  2. For a dazzling evening look, indulge in this stunning long Savannah dress from Vivienne Westwood Gold Label. Team the gorgeous drapery with simple, colour-pop accessories; teal and mustard are especially chic.
  3. Combine two of the season’s hottest trends and be the essence of ethereal allure in this white engineered lace dress by Alexander McQueen. Keep the look simple with a black clutch and beige, suede shoes so that the dress does all the talking.
